French Beef Stew Recipe



When it comes to this thick down-home stew, Iola Egle lets her slow cooker do the work. "Then I simply toss together a green salad and dinner is ready," she pens from Bella Vista, Arkansas.



TOTAL TIME: Prep: 20 min.
Cook: 9 hours
MAKES: 8-10 servings



Ingredients

        3 medium potatoes, peeled and cubed
        2 pounds beef stew meat
         4 medium carrots, sliced
        2 medium onions, sliced
        3 celery ribs, sliced
         2 cups tomato juice
         1 cup water
         1/3 cup quick-cooking tapioca
         1 tablespoon sugar
         1 tablespoon salt
         1 teaspoon dried basil
         1/2 teaspoon pepper


Directions

    Place the potatoes in a greased 5-qt. slow cooker. Top with the beef, carrots, onions and celery. In a large bowl, combine the remaining ingredients. Pour over the vegetables.
    Cover and cook on low for 9-10 hours or until meat and vegetables are tender. Yield: 8-10 servings.



Nutritional Facts

1 serving (1 cup) equals 227 calories, 6 g fat (2 g saturated fat), 56 mg cholesterol, 942 mg sodium, 23 g carbohydrate, 2 g fiber, 19 g protein.
